The accurate diagnosis of neurological disorders relies on a comprehensive Neurological diagnostic equipment . This broad category encompasses a range of sophisticated tools, from advanced imaging systems like MRI and PET scanners to electrophysiological instruments like EEG and EMG devices. These tools allow clinicians to visualize the structure of the brain and nervous system, measure its function, and identify the underlying causes of neurological symptoms. The global neurodiagnostics market, valued at USD 9.78 billion in 2025 and projected to grow to USD 20.36 billion by 2035, reflects the essential role of this equipment in modern healthcare.

Neurological diagnostic equipment can be broadly classified into structural and functional tools. Structural imaging, such as MRI and CT, provides detailed anatomical images of the brain and spine, helping to identify tumors, bleeding, or structural abnormalities. Functional imaging, such as PET and fMRI, measures brain activity, providing insights into metabolism and blood flow. Electrophysiological tools, such as EEG and EMG, measure the electrical activity of the brain and muscles, providing information about function that is not visible on anatomical imaging. The selection of the appropriate diagnostic tool depends on the patient's symptoms and the clinical question being asked.

The Role of Technology in Neurological Diagnosis

Technological advancements are continuously enhancing the capabilities of neurological diagnostic equipment. The development of higher-field MRI magnets and advanced PET tracers is improving the sensitivity and specificity of neuroimaging. The integration of AI into imaging and electrophysiology analysis is accelerating the diagnostic process and improving accuracy. The development of portable and wearable devices is expanding access to neurological diagnostics beyond the hospital setting. The convergence of these technologies is creating a more integrated and comprehensive approach to neurological diagnosis, enabling earlier and more precise interventions.

Market Trends and Future Outlook

The market for neurological diagnostic equipment is being driven by the increasing prevalence of neurological disorders, the aging population, and continuous technological innovation. The shift towards value-based care is encouraging the adoption of technologies that improve diagnostic accuracy and efficiency. The development of blood-based biomarkers for neurodegenerative diseases is expected to complement, and in some cases, replace the need for certain imaging studies.
